DescriptionCVE.org

Vulnerability in the Oracle WebCenter Content product of Oracle Fusion Middleware (component: Content Server). Supported versions that are affected are 12.2.1.4.0 and 14.1.2.0.0. Easily exploitable vulnerability allows unauthenticated attacker with network access via HTTP to compromise Oracle WebCenter Content. Successful attacks require human interaction from a person other than the attacker. Successful attacks of this vulnerability can result in unauthorized access to critical data or complete access to all Oracle WebCenter Content accessible data as well as unauthorized update, insert or delete access to some of Oracle WebCenter Content accessible data and unauthorized ability to cause a partial denial of service (partial DOS) of Oracle WebCenter Content. CVSS 3.1 Base Score 7.6 (Confidentiality, Integrity and Availability impacts). CVSS Vector: (C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:U/C:H/I:L/A:L).

AnalysisAI

Unauthorized data access and partial denial of service in Oracle WebCenter Content (Content Server component) versions 12.2.1.4.0 and 14.1.2.0.0 lets a remote, unauthenticated attacker compromise the platform after tricking a legitimate user into interacting with attacker-controlled content. Per Oracle's July 2026 Critical Patch Update, successful exploitation yields high confidentiality impact (complete read access to WebCenter Content data) plus limited integrity and availability damage. No public exploit has been identified at time of analysis and it is not listed in CISA KEV, though Oracle rates it easily exploitable.

Technical ContextAI

Oracle WebCenter Content is the enterprise content management (ECM) platform within Oracle Fusion Middleware, providing document management, imaging, and records management; the vulnerable component is the Content Server, the core repository and web-facing service that handles HTTP-based check-in, retrieval, and rendering of managed content. The CVSS vector (AV:N/UI:R) indicates a network-delivered attack that hinges on a victim's browser action, which is consistent with client-side injection classes such as reflected/stored cross-site scripting or request forgery against the Content Server web tier, though Oracle publishes no CWE (listed as N/A) and does not disclose the precise defect. The affected builds correspond to the 12.2.1.4.0 (12c) and 14.1.2.0.0 (14c) Fusion Middleware release trains.

RemediationAI

Apply the fixes delivered in the Oracle Critical Patch Update of July 2026 (https://www.oracle.com/security-alerts/cpujul2026.html), which is the vendor's designated remediation channel for both affected trains (12.2.1.4.0 and 14.1.2.0.0); Patch available per vendor advisory, though Oracle CPUs do not expose a discrete fixed product version, so identify the exact patch/bundle for your release from the CPU patch matrix and My Oracle Support. Because exploitation requires victim interaction over HTTP, interim compensating controls include placing the Content Server web tier behind a reverse proxy or WAF to filter malicious requests and responses, restricting Content Server access to trusted internal networks or VPN rather than public exposure, and enforcing strict content-security and anti-CSRF protections on the web tier; the trade-off is that WAF rules may block legitimate content operations and network restriction reduces external collaboration functionality. User-awareness measures (caution with unsolicited WebCenter links) further reduce the interaction-dependent attack surface but are not a substitute for the patch.
